Why Drinking One Gallon A Day Matters and Plays A Crucial Role in Well-Being

Water is the essence of life, and maintaining proper hydration is paramount for overall well-being. The human body is composed of approximately 60% water, emphasizing the significance of replenishing lost fluids to support various physiological functions. In recent years, the idea of consuming up to one gallon of water daily has gained popularity as a guideline for optimal hydration. This article explores the importance of drinking enough water on a daily basis and delves into the potential benefits of aiming for a gallon a day. The Basics of Hydration: 1. Cellular Functionality:  – Adequate water intake is essential for the optimal function of cells. Water facilitates nutrient transport, supports chemical reactions, and helps maintain cellular structure. 2. Temperature Regulation: – Water plays a crucial role in regulating body temperature through processes like sweating and respiration. Proper hydration helps the body cool down efficiently during physical activity and hot conditions. 3. Joint Lubrication: – Water is a key component of synovial fluid, which lubricates joints. Staying hydrated contributes to joint flexibility and helps prevent discomfort associated with dehydration. Benefits of Consuming One Gallon Daily: 1. Enhanced Physical Performance: – Maintaining proper hydration is linked to improved physical performance. Whether engaging in exercise or daily activities, adequate water intake supports endurance, strength, and overall energy levels. 2. Cognitive Function and Longevity: – Dehydration can impair cognitive function, affecting concentration, memory, and mood. Consuming a gallon of water daily may contribute to mental clarity and alertness.
